Smriti Mandhana's Age and Early Life

Understanding Smriti Mandhana's age helps us appreciate her meteoric rise in the world of cricket. Born on July 18, 1996, this Indian cricketer has already achieved milestones that many only dream of. Growing up in a family deeply rooted in sports – her father and brother both played cricket – it was almost inevitable that Smriti would pick up a bat. Her journey began in Mumbai, where she honed her skills from a young age. Imagine being just nine years old and getting selected for Maharashtra's Under-16 team! That's exactly what happened with Smriti, marking the beginning of her extraordinary career. What's even more impressive is that by the age of 11, she was already playing for the Maharashtra Under-19 team. Smriti Mandhana's Illustrious Career

Delving into Smriti Mandhana's career reveals a journey marked by consistent excellence and groundbreaking achievements. From her early days in domestic cricket to becoming a mainstay in the Indian national team, her career trajectory has been nothing short of remarkable. Smriti made her international debut at the young age of 16 and quickly established herself as a key player. She is known for her elegant batting style, aggressive stroke play, and ability to perform under pressure. One of her standout achievements includes being the first Indian woman to score a double century in a List A match. This feat showcased her immense talent and solidified her position as a top-order batter. Smriti has also represented India in numerous ICC Women's World Cups and T20 World Cups, consistently delivering match-winning performances. Her contributions have been crucial in India's success on the global stage. In addition to her international exploits, Smriti has also made a significant impact in franchise cricket. She has played in various leagues around the world, including the Women's Big Bash League (WBBL) in Australia and the Kia Super League in England. Her performances in these leagues have further enhanced her reputation as one of the most sought-after players in women's cricket. Smriti's accolades include being named the ICC Women's Cricketer of the Year twice, in 2018 and 2021. This recognition is a testament to her consistent performances and her impact on the game. Beyond her individual achievements, Smriti is also a leader on and off the field. She has served as the vice-captain of the Indian team and is known for her calm demeanor and ability to inspire her teammates. Smriti Mandhana's Records and Achievements

Analyzing Smriti Mandhana's records provides concrete evidence of her exceptional talent and impact on the sport. Her achievements are not just milestones; they are benchmarks that inspire aspiring cricketers. Smriti holds several records in both domestic and international cricket, showcasing her consistent performance across different formats. She is one of the fastest women cricketers to reach significant run milestones in ODIs and T20Is, demonstrating her ability to score quickly and efficiently. Her aggressive batting style combined with her technical proficiency allows her to dominate opposing bowlers. One of her most notable achievements is being the first Indian woman to score a double century in a List A match, a feat that highlighted her endurance and ability to maintain high performance over long innings. In international cricket, she has consistently ranked among the top batters in the ICC Women's Rankings, a testament to her reliability and impact on the global stage. Smriti has also received numerous awards and accolades throughout her career. She has been named the ICC Women's Cricketer of the Year twice, in 2018 and 2021, recognizing her as the best female cricketer in the world during those periods. Additionally, she has received the Arjuna Award, one of India's highest sporting honors, for her outstanding contribution to cricket. Her achievements extend beyond individual records. Smriti has been a key member of the Indian team that has reached the finals of major tournaments, including the ICC Women's World Cup and the T20 World Cup. Her contributions in these high-pressure situations have been invaluable to the team's success.
